摘要
Direct photolysis of 2-azidoadamantanes (2a, b, e, f) in cyclohexane and/or in benzene afforded predominantly ring-expanded 4-azahomoadamant-4-enes (3a, b, e, f) and N-adamantylideneamines (5a, b, e, f) resulting from migration of H or a nonring carbon atom as minor products. The benzyl derivative 3e was particularly air-sensitive and was isolated as the 5-benzoyl derivative 3e'. The 79C NMR spectra of 3a, b, e', f are reported. The reactions of imines 3 with diphenylketene, benzonitrile oxide, diphenylnitrilimine, and tosylmethyl isocyanide afforded the corresponding cycloadducts 11, 14a-c, 15a, b, and 17, respectively. © 1979, American Chemical Society.
